Features for the LM7341

  • (VS = ±15V, TA = 25°C, Typical Values.)
  • Tiny 5-pin SOT-23 Package Saves Space
  • Greater than Rail-to-Rail Input CMVR −15.3V to 15.3V
  • Rail-to-Rail Output Swing −14.84V to 14.86V
  • Supply Current 0.7 mA
  • Gain Bandwidth 4.6 MHz
  • Slew Rate 1.9 V/µs
  • Wide Supply Range 2.7V to 32V
  • High Power Supply Rejection Ratio 106 dB
  • High Common Mode Rejection Ratio 115 dB
  • Excellent Gain 106 dB
  • Temperature Range −40°C to 125°C
  • Tested at −40°C, 125°C and 25°C at 2.7V, ±5V and ±15V

Description for the LM7341

The LM7341 is a rail-to-rail input and output amplifier in a small SOT-23 package with a wide supply voltage and temperature range. The LM7341 has a 4.6 MHz gain bandwidth and a 1.9 volt per microsecond slew rate, and draws 0.75 mA of supply current at no load.

The LM7341 is tested at −40°C, 125°C and 25°C with modern automatic test equipment. Detailed performance specifications at 2.7V, ±5V, and ±15V and over a wide temperature range make the LM7341 a good choice for automotive, industrial, and other demanding applications.

Greater than rail-to-rail input common mode range with a minimum 76 dB of common mode rejection at ±15V makes the LM7341 a good choice for both high and low side sensing applications.

LM7341 performance is consistent over a wide voltage range, making the part useful for applications where the supply voltage can change, such as automotive electrical systems and battery powered electronics.

The LM7341 uses a small SOT23-5 package, which takes up little board space, and can be placed near signal sources to reduce noise pickup.

Carrier options

You can choose different carrier options based on the quantity of parts, including full reel, custom reel, cut tape, tube or tray.

A custom reel is a continuous length of cut tape from one reel to maintain lot- and date-code traceability, built to the exact quantity requested. Following industry standards, a brass shim connects an 18-inch leader and trailer on both sides of the cut tape for direct feeding into automated assembly machines. TI includes a reeling fee for custom reel orders.

Cut tape is a length of tape cut from a reel. TI may fulfill orders using multiple strips of cut tapes or boxes to satisfy the quantity requested.

TI often ships tube or tray devices inside a box or in the tube or tray, depending on inventory availability. We pack all tapes, tubes or sample boxes according to internal electrostatic discharge and moisture-sensitivity-level protection requirements.
